Evaluation of ADHD typology in three contrasting samples: a latent class approach.
Journal of the American Academy of Child and Adolescent Psychiatry - 1 Jan 1999
Neuman R J, Todd R D, Heath A C, Reich W, Hudziak J J, Bucholz K K, Madden P A, Begleiter H, Porjesz B, Kuperman S, Hesselbrock V, Reich T
Abstract excerpt
OBJECTIVE: To identify subtypes of att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) and characterize them as either categorical or continuous; to investigate familial resemblance for ADHD among sibling pairs; and to test the robustness of all results by using contrasting data sets. METHOD: Latent...
